news 2026/4/23 14:27:13

Qwen3-VL模型融合:多专家系统实战

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Qwen3-VL模型融合:多专家系统实战

Qwen3-VL模型融合:多专家系统实战

1. 引言:视觉-语言智能的边界再突破

随着多模态大模型在真实世界任务中的广泛应用,单一文本或图像理解已无法满足复杂场景的需求。阿里最新推出的Qwen3-VL系列模型,标志着视觉-语言(Vision-Language, VL)系统进入“全感知、强推理、可交互”的新阶段。该系列不仅在文本生成与视觉理解上实现质的飞跃,更通过引入MoE(Mixture of Experts)架构多专家协同机制,构建了一个面向实际应用的“智能代理”系统。

本文聚焦于Qwen3-VL-WEBUI开源项目,结合其内置的Qwen3-VL-4B-Instruct模型,深入剖析如何将多专家系统应用于真实场景,涵盖部署实践、功能特性、架构优化及工程落地建议,帮助开发者快速构建具备 GUI 操作、代码生成、空间推理和长视频理解能力的智能体。


2. Qwen3-VL-WEBUI:开箱即用的多模态交互平台

2.1 平台定位与核心价值

Qwen3-VL-WEBUI是阿里巴巴开源的一套可视化推理前端框架,专为 Qwen3-VL 系列模型设计,支持本地化一键部署与远程调用。其最大优势在于:

  • 零代码启动:基于 Docker 镜像封装完整依赖环境
  • 多设备兼容:适配消费级显卡(如 RTX 4090D)
  • 实时交互体验:提供图形化界面进行图像上传、视频分析、HTML 生成等操作
  • 内置 Instruct 模型:默认集成Qwen3-VL-4B-Instruct,开箱即用

该平台特别适合用于教育、自动化测试、内容创作、辅助编程等需要“看图说话+行动决策”的复合型任务。

2.2 快速部署流程详解

以下是基于单张 RTX 4090D 显卡的部署步骤:

# 1. 拉取官方镜像(假设已发布至阿里云容器 registry) docker pull registry.cn-hangzhou.aliyuncs.com/qwen/qwen3-vl-webui:latest # 2. 启动服务容器 docker run -d \ --gpus all \ -p 7860:7860 \ --name qwen3-vl-webui \ registry.cn-hangzhou.aliyuncs.com/qwen/qwen3-vl-webui:latest # 3. 访问 Web UI # 打开浏览器访问 http://localhost:7860

⚠️ 注意事项: - 推荐使用至少 24GB 显存的 GPU 支持 4B 模型全精度推理 - 若显存不足,可启用--quantize参数开启 INT4 量化模式 - 首次启动会自动下载权重文件(约 8GB),需保持网络畅通

部署完成后,在“我的算力”页面点击“网页推理”即可进入交互界面,支持拖拽图片/视频、输入自然语言指令,并实时查看结构化输出结果。


3. 核心能力解析:从感知到行动的闭环

3.1 视觉代理:让 AI 操作你的电脑

Qwen3-VL 最具颠覆性的能力是GUI Agent(图形用户界面代理),它能理解屏幕截图中的按钮、菜单、输入框等元素,并模拟人类完成点击、填写、导航等操作。

实际应用场景示例:
# 示例输入:上传一张微信登录界面截图 + 指令 instruction = "请帮我填写手机号 138****1234,并点击‘获取验证码’"

模型输出结构如下:

{ "actions": [ { "type": "click", "element": "手机号输入框", "bbox": [120, 200, 300, 240] }, { "type": "type", "text": "138****1234" }, { "type": "click", "element": "获取验证码按钮", "bbox": [320, 260, 450, 300] } ] }

此功能可用于自动化测试脚本生成、无障碍辅助工具、RPA 流程编排等场景。

3.2 多模态编码增强:图像 → 可运行代码

Qwen3-VL 能够根据设计稿直接生成前端代码,极大提升开发效率。

输入:一张网页原型图
输出:Draw.io / HTML / CSS / JS 三件套
<!-- 自动生成的 HTML 片段 --> <div class="login-card"> <h2>用户登录</h2> <input type="tel" placeholder="请输入手机号" id="phone"/> <button onclick="sendOTP()">获取验证码</button> </div> <script> function sendOTP() { alert("验证码已发送"); } </script>

✅ 技术亮点: - 支持响应式布局推断 - 自动命名语义化 class - 内联事件绑定建议 - 兼容主流 UI 框架(Bootstrap、Tailwind)


4. 模型架构深度拆解

4.1 交错 MRoPE:突破时空建模瓶颈

传统 RoPE(Rotary Position Embedding)仅适用于一维序列,难以处理图像/视频的二维空间与时间维度。Qwen3-VL 引入交错 Multi-Axis RoPE(Interleaved MRoPE),分别对以下三个轴进行频率分配:

维度分配方式作用
时间轴(T)低频嵌入增强长时间视频记忆
宽度(W)中频嵌入提升横向物体关系理解
高度(H)高频嵌入精确捕捉垂直方向细节

这种全频率覆盖策略使得模型可在数小时级别的视频中准确定位事件发生时刻,误差控制在秒级。

4.2 DeepStack:多层次视觉特征融合

为解决 ViT 编码器高层语义丢失问题,Qwen3-VL 采用DeepStack 架构,融合来自不同 Transformer 层的视觉特征:

# 伪代码:DeepStack 特征聚合 def deepstack_forward(vision_encoder, image): features = [] for layer in vision_encoder.layers: x = layer(x) if layer.depth in [6, 12, 18]: # 关键层采样 features.append(adaptive_pool(x)) # 多尺度拼接 + 投影对齐 fused = torch.cat(features, dim=-1) projected = linear_projection(fused) return projected

该机制显著提升了细粒度对象识别能力,例如区分相似品牌 Logo 或医学影像中的微小病灶。

4.3 文本-时间戳对齐:超越 T-RoPE 的精准定位

在视频问答任务中,用户常提问:“他在什么时候提到气候变化?” Qwen3-VL 通过Text-Timestamp Alignment Module实现跨模态精确匹配:

  1. 视频帧提取关键事件标签(ASR + OCR + 动作检测)
  2. 构建时间索引表(Time Index Table)
  3. 使用交叉注意力机制对齐文本 token 与时间戳

最终实现毫秒级事件检索响应,支持“跳转到第 X 秒”类指令。


5. MoE 架构下的多专家系统实战

5.1 为什么需要 MoE?

尽管Qwen3-VL-4B-Instruct已具备强大通用能力,但在面对专业领域任务时仍存在性能瓶颈。为此,Qwen3-VL 支持MoE(Mixture of Experts)扩展架构,允许动态加载多个专家子模型:

专家类型功能职责触发条件
OCR Expert高精度文字识别检测到文档/表格图像
Math ExpertSTEM 推理与公式求解出现数学符号或物理题干
Code Expert编程语言生成请求生成 Python/JS/CSS
Spatial Expert3D 空间推理涉及遮挡判断、视角变换

5.2 多专家调度机制实现

class MoERouter(nn.Module): def __init__(self, num_experts=4): self.gate = nn.Linear(4096, num_experts) # 门控网络 def forward(self, text_emb, image_emb): fused = torch.cat([text_emb.mean(1), image_emb.mean(1)], dim=-1) logits = self.gate(fused) expert_weights = F.softmax(logits, dim=-1) # Top-2 门控选择 top2_idx = torch.topk(expert_weights, k=2, dim=-1).indices return top2_idx, expert_weights # 使用示例 router = MoERouter() experts = load_experts(['ocr', 'math', 'code', 'spatial']) top_k_experts, weights = router(text_emb, image_emb) output = sum(weights[i] * experts[i](input) for i in top_k_experts)

💡工程建议: - 将各专家模型独立部署为微服务,按需调用 - 使用缓存机制避免重复加载 - 设置 fallback 默认路径防止路由失败


6. 总结

6. 总结

Qwen3-VL 不仅是一次简单的模型升级,更是向“具身智能代理”迈进的关键一步。通过Qwen3-VL-WEBUI这一开源平台,开发者可以快速验证并落地以下核心能力:

  1. 视觉代理能力:实现 GUI 自动化操作,打通“感知→决策→执行”闭环;
  2. 多模态编码生成:将设计图转化为可运行代码,加速产品迭代;
  3. 超长上下文理解:原生支持 256K 上下文,扩展至 1M,胜任书籍解析与长视频摘要;
  4. MoE 多专家系统:按需激活专业模块,兼顾性能与灵活性;
  5. 先进架构创新:交错 MRoPE、DeepStack、文本-时间戳对齐等技术共同支撑复杂任务处理。

未来,随着边缘计算设备性能提升,Qwen3-VL 的轻量化版本有望部署至手机、机器人等终端,真正实现“看得懂、想得清、做得对”的通用人工智能体验。


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/23 10:47:55

Qwen2.5-7B极速体验:从注册到运行只要8分钟,成本1元

Qwen2.5-7B极速体验&#xff1a;从注册到运行只要8分钟&#xff0c;成本1元 1. 为什么选择Qwen2.5-7B&#xff1f; 作为一名投资人&#xff0c;你可能经常需要在短时间内评估一个技术项目的潜力。Qwen2.5-7B是阿里巴巴开源的最新大语言模型&#xff0c;它有几个显著优势&…

作者头像 李华
网站建设 2026/4/23 14:01:41

Mac用户福音:Qwen2.5-7B云端完美运行,告别双系统

Mac用户福音&#xff1a;Qwen2.5-7B云端完美运行&#xff0c;告别双系统 引言 作为一名Mac用户&#xff0c;你是否遇到过这样的困扰&#xff1a;想体验最新的AI大模型Qwen2.5-7B&#xff0c;却发现官方只支持NVIDIA显卡&#xff0c;而你的MacBook Pro只有M系列芯片&#xff1…

作者头像 李华
网站建设 2026/4/23 10:48:35

重构数据处理流程,实现从手动到AI赋能的智能化跃迁

在企业数字化进程中&#xff0c;数据是核心生产要素&#xff0c;但多样的数据类型&#xff08;结构化、非结构化、知识关联型等&#xff09;与传统手动处理模式之间的矛盾&#xff0c;始终是效率瓶颈——手动编码SQL、逐页提取文档信息、人工绘制知识图谱等操作&#xff0c;不仅…

作者头像 李华
网站建设 2026/4/23 12:24:12

Qwen3-VL视频动作识别:安防监控应用

Qwen3-VL视频动作识别&#xff1a;安防监控应用 1. 引言&#xff1a;AI视觉大模型在安防场景的演进需求 随着城市化和智能化进程加速&#xff0c;安防监控系统已从“看得见”迈向“看得懂”的阶段。传统监控依赖人工回放或简单行为检测算法&#xff0c;存在误报率高、语义理解…

作者头像 李华